Sky installation

Hi I arranged to have Sky installed a few weeks ago and it got cancelled by yourselves. 

I rearranged and it was scheduled for tomorrow but the engineer called me a short time ago and cancelled again. He said that the reason for this is the property does not allow satellite dishes to be installed and that if 2 options.

 

 They were:

1. sky glass which I don't want.

2. Sky streamed service which appears to be my only option. 

 

Can you asssut with this please?

@IainWilson 

You will be better off contacting Sky to discuss those two options. They are very different to Sky Q and are reliant on sufficient broadband.

@IainWilson 
All calls will start automated which may offer you the online help route or try to send you here to the forum. Stay on the line as long as possible and saying nothing when asked the reason for the call sometimes helps being put in the queue for an agent.
